About Chasing Nirvana by Priya Hutner
Chasing Nirvana is a gripping tale of spiritual entrapment and personal awakening. Growing up under the sway of a Brooklyn housewife turned guru, Priya Hutner is drawn into a world shaped by bizarre rituals, spiritual promises, and oppressive beliefs. What begins as a quest for enlightenment unravels into a stifling reality as the boundaries between spiritual devotion and control blur. As she becomes an integral part of the ashram community, sharing the guru’s teachings, she becomes further entangled in a web of spiritual control and manipulation.
Through this deeply personal journey, Priya shares her struggle to break free from the guru and the cult-like grip on her life. Her traumatic escape from the community marks a profound turning point as she regains personal power, rediscovers herself, and achieves true liberation in the process.
A spiritual adventure story and a cautionary tale, Chasing Nirvana is a story of love, heartbreak, and redemption, offering a powerful reflection on the perils of blind faith and the beauty of reclaiming one’s life on her own terms. Her story is a testament to the human spirit’s capacity for resilience, self-discovery, and freedom from the bondage of belief.

Author Bio:
Priya Hutner is a writer, teacher, and cofounder of the Tahoe Literary Festival. The owner of The Seasoned Sage catering company and the arts and culture editor for The Tahoe Guide, her writing has been featured in The Tahoe Guide, Moonshine Ink, and Muse Magazine. She also facilitates writing, breath meditation, and self-discovery workshops. When she is not writing, cooking, or teaching, Priya enjoys skiing, hiking, and biking in the Sierra Nevada.
